Emerging Trends in Mobile Gaming: The Rise of Innovative Player Experiences
Over the past decade, the landscape of digital entertainment has undergone a profound transformation, with mobile gaming emerging as a dominant force in the global market. According to data from Newzoo, the industry surpassed £108 billion in revenue in 2022 alone, accounting for nearly 50% of worldwide gaming income. This meteoric rise is not merely attributable to increased smartphone penetration but also to pioneering approaches that redefine player engagement and monetisation strategies.
